While Rogerstone station may not boast an abundance of services, it ensures accessibility and convenience for all travelers. Despite the absence of a traditional ticket office, the station is equipped with ticket machines, essential for both ticket purchase and collection. For convenience, smartcard validators are available, though the station does not issue smartcards. In terms of accessibility, this station receives high marks—classified as Category A, it presents step-free access throughout. Although there is no waiting room or staff on hand at all times, travelers can make use of the seating areas available on site.
Should you require assistance, Rogerstone station is equipped with help points and an induction loop to support those with hearing impairments. There is also a helpline available for booking assistance up to two hours before your journey, enhancing travel ease. Despite the lack of amenities like shops or refreshment facilities, the station ensures safety with CCTV and has a well-equipped car park open 24 hours with no parking fees. For cyclists, there are secure bicycle stands and lockers, although cycle hire options aren't currently available.

While Cherry Tree Station might be short on bells and whistles, it offers basic facilities to ensure a smooth journey. There is no ticket office, but thanks to the ticket machines, you can collect tickets with ease. An induction loop is installed for those with hearing difficulties, which is a thoughtful touch for accessibility.
Although it lacks a waiting room, there is a seating area to rest your weary legs. The station doesn’t offer food, drink, or retail options, and accessible ticket machines are not available, meaning passengers with mobility issues may need a bit of assistance.
Cherry Tree Station is categorized as a Category B station, which offers partial step-free access. Don’t worry if you require additional support; while there are no customer help points, railway conductors can provide assistance, and boarding ramps are available. There’s no need to book in advance for help—a friendly conductor will be more than willing to lend a hand.
Even without lavish in-station options, Cherry Tree connects travellers to various local hubs. For rail replacement services, buses towards Blackburn stop conveniently on Preston Old Road. Heading towards Preston? Catch a bus near the junction of Cecilia Road. Taxis are readily available via the handy link to Cab4You, ensuring you stay connected.
